Fertilizers

The invention of the chemical process to produce nitrogen fertilisers from natural gas and air spurred a massive increase in agricultural productivity, and enabled the feeding of today’s global population. Our industry's task is to optimise the contribution of fertilisers to the improvement of yield, quality, soil conservation, farming income and food security, while minimising the negative impact on the environment.

NITROGENIC SOLID ORGANOMINERAL FERTILIZER
30.0.0+(5SO3)

It is a special Organomineral top fertilizer with high urea nitrogen content coated with organic matter. Organic matter in its structure is 30% and it is made of compost.

Due to its structure, urea nitrogen tends to evaporate as ammonia in a non-humid environment. Thanks to compost and leonardite-based Organic Matter, this loss is reduced to almost zero.

It contributes to increase the amount of soil organic matter. It is recommended to be used as top fertilizer in products such as cotton, corn, tomato and sugar beet.
